Web3 Feb 2024 · The second type of agriculture is commercial agriculture, where the primary purpose is to sell one's product at market. This takes place throughout the world and includes major fruit plantations in Central America as well as huge agribusiness wheat farms in the Midwestern United States. WebThe advances of the second agricultural revolution are that the farms were able to double but were able to use the same amount of labor before. That allowed for more food to be planted and harvested so you were able to feed more people. This really made an impact because it increased the population on both a local and global scale.
